Abstract

Learning during a pandemic requires every teacher to be able to improve literacy skills in terms of using technology to help the learning process. However, due to the rapid paradigm shift due to the COVID-19 pandemic, from direct learning to online-based learning. Therefore this activity was carried out to improve the ability of Madrasah Aliyah Plus Nurul Islam Sekarbela teachers in using various learning support applications, especially the Ministry of Religion E-learning. The Ministry of Religion E-learning application is an application recommended by the Ministry of Religion of the Republic of Indonesia for use in the distance learning process during the COVID-19 pandemic at the madrasa level. The use of applications in the learning process is expected to be able to increase student motivation and enthusiasm for learning during the learning period from home and still pay attention to health protocols. Participants in this activity were attended by all teachers who teach at Madrasah Aliyah Plus Nurul Islam with a total of 36 people. In its implementation, this activity consists of three stages, namely 1. The preparation stage, 2. Implementation stage, and 3. Evaluation stage with each activity an evaluation process is carried out to ensure that the initial objectives of this activity can be achieved. Based on the activities that have been carried out, it can be concluded that this mentoring activity is needed by teachers in understanding the use of the Ministry of Religion E-learning application with various supporting features and its implementation. Also, after carrying out this activity, teachers began to get used to the use of the Ministry of Religion's E-learning application in carrying out the learning process during the COVID-19 pandemic.

Abstract

Writing this article aims to provide an overview of the role of parents when assisting children in using various technologies during the learning process from home. This is because without any limitations in technology it can have a good or bad impact on children if it is not used according to the required context. Therefore, the subject of the study to be discussed is more focused on the learning of children aged 7-15 years, who in the learning process still really need assistance from their parents. Writing this article is done through a process of literature review of various literature starting from the process of determining the topic of the problem, determining the type of data      collection method, collecting various data that support the topic, conducting the data analysis process, and drawing conclusions based on the data that has been obtained. Based on the data that has been obtained, the role of parents in assisting children to use technology while learning from home is very important, especially in maintaining and increasing children's motivation to continue learning.

Abstract

The purpose of writing this article is to explain the application of online based learning using the Zoom Cloud Mettng application during the COVID-19 pandemic. The writing of this article uses a qualitative method of literature review by collecting data in the form of secondary data obtained from various sources such as articles, notes, or other scientific sources. The data collected is then analyzed inductively. Based on the literature review, data analysis, and discussion, it can be concluded that the Zoom Cloud Metting application is an effective medium used in the learning process during the COVID-19 pandemic because it is able to facilitate educators and learning to be able to interact while continuing to prioritize health protocols during the pandemic COVID-19, namely Physical Distancing or maintaining distance.DOI: 10.29408/kpj.v4i2.2237

Abstract

Research has been carried out which aims to determine the implementation of introducing the madrasa environment to prospective new students through the activities of the Ta’aruf Period of Madrasah Students. This study uses a qualitative approach with the method of observation. This research was conducted on all prospective new students of MA Plus Nurul Islam Sekarbela for the academic year 2021/2022, with a total of 45 people. The implementation of the research went through two stages, namely the delivery of material and the introduction of the madrasa environment. Based on the results of observations and discussions, it can be seen that the activities of the Madrasah Student Ta’aruf Period are essential for prospective new students to get to know more about the conditions, characteristics, and environment of the madrasa. In addition, this activity instills various character values of madrasah children through various activities that are integrated with religious contexts to meet the goals set previously

Abstract

Abstract:  Writing this article aims to describe the process of making and using a simple ticker timer in physics practicum activities related to straight motion material. The ticker timer tool is included in one of the tools used in learning to make it easier for students to understand the straight motion material. The ticker timer tool developed is a modification of the ticket timer set using simple and easy-to-obtain materials. The process of making a ticket timer consists of three stages, namely 1). The preparation stage is in the form of tools, materials, and design of the tool model to be developed, 2). The manufacturing stage, and 3). The stage of use applied to measure the phenomenon of regular straight motion and regular change of straight motion. Based on the data obtained at the time of using the tool, it is known that the tool can work and be used to measure the time and speed of an object that is observed under certain conditions so that it can be used as a reference to the teacher in supporting the learning process in the classroom.Abstrak: Penulisan artikel ini bertujuan untuk mendeskripsikan proses pembuatan dan penggunaan alat ticker timer sederhana dalam kegiatan praktikum fisika yang berkaitan dengan materi gerak lurus. Berdasarkan penelitian yang sudah dilakukan didapatkan bahwa semakin besar konsentrasi doping yang digunakan maka semakin gelap permukaan sampel lapisan tipis yang dihasilkan. Kata kunci: sintesis lapisan tipis; TiO2:(F+In); metode spin-coating; sel surya. ABSTRACTResearch on the synthesis of TiO2 thin films with doping mixture of Fluorine and Indium has been carried out. The aim of this research is to produce a thin film which is suitable for use as a component of solar cells, namely the absorbent layer. Synthesis of thin films using the spin-coating method with the help of a modified centrifuge. This research was conducted at the Laboratory of Basic Chemistry and Organic Chemistry, Faculty of Mathematics and Natural Sciences, Mataram University. This type of research is pure experimental research with data analyzed descriptively. The thin layer synthesis process consists of several stages, namely 1). Substrate preparation, 2). Preparation of sol-gel solution, 3). Thin layer deposition, and 4). Heating the thin layer sample. The thin layer sample was given three different treatments consisting of 1). The concentration of the solution, 2). Number of layers, and 3). Variation in sample heating temperature. Based on the research that has been done, it was found that the greater the doping concentration used, the darker the surface of the resulting thin layer sample. Keywords: synthesis thin film; TiO2:(F+In); spin-coating method; solar cells

Abstract

This study aims to determine level of critical thinking ability when learning process kinetic theory of gas with conceptual change model outcome review from high school student learning style. This type of research is pre experiment with factorial design  (level 3). The research population is all grade XI IPA in SMA Negeri 7 Mataram with sampling technique using purposive sampling. Three samples were taken as experimental class which is class XI MIPA 1 taught with CCM visual style, XI IPA 2 taught by CCM auditory style, and XI IPA 3 taught with CCM kinesthetic style. The student learning style data on was taken using by questionnaire with 4 alternative options. The critical thinking ability’s data collected by using sheets of critical thinking skill based on student's answer to LKS. The result data was analyzed with descriptive statistical test and classified based on categorization level of critical thinking ability. Based on the analysis result, it can be concluded level of critical thinking ability when learning process kinetic theory of gas with conceptual change model outcome review from high school student learning style including into medium category with value of 70,87.

Abstract

Dynamic human development in the 21st Century demands students to make innovations in the world of education. Students are required to have 21st-century skills, namely creativity, critical thinking, collaboration, and communication. In contrast, teachers are required to have skills that must be mastered. The six capabilities are mastery of knowledge/content, mastery of 21st-century pedagogy, the ability of expertise in the development and achievement of students and give support, mastery of learning psychology skills; having counseling skills; and competence in using information technology and media. This article aims to discuss issues related to how to improve the ability of teachers and students to master 21st-century skills? Also, what extent is the role of digital literacy and STEM integration in improving 21st-century skills? This article using literature literacy methods sourced from international and national journals, books, and other relevant sources. Based on the study, it concluded that digital competence is not an absolute determinant of the development of 21st-century skills in students. Digital ability is a supporting factor for mastering 21st-century skills that should have been introduced and taught through schools. STEM learning with multidisciplinary mastery of science needs to be optimized in schools in Indonesia so that the expected learning objectives are in line with the demands of the 21st-century.

Abstract

This study investigates the implemented distance learning system from home as the Indonesian government's policy slogans during the COVID-19 pandemic. The use of various distance learning system platforms currently available adjusted to the learning process's needs to carry out provides a solution to break the chain of spreading COVID-19 in Indonesia. The research using a literature review that consists of four stages, namely (1) Identification of research topic keywords, (2) identification of abstracts from various literature sources, (3) making notes of identification results, and (4) link notes periodically. Based on the results and discussion, distance learning is an effective solution to continuing the learning process during the COVID-19 pandemic, when it does not allow direct learning in the classroom. However, to increase distance learning success, various considerations are needed, such as infrastructure, teacher and student readiness, and expected learning outcomes. Therefore, teachers as an essential factor in the achievement of the learning process, especially during the COVID-19 pandemic, must be able to create and provide usefully and not dull learning conditions, one of which is by trying to use various learning models platforms such as Zoom Cloud Meeting, Google Forms, Jitsi Meet App, Whatsapp Groups and more.
